Leadership Program


In 1991 a group of 13 year olds who were too old for the program petitioned to have a leadership program for Mali Yetu graduates 13 and over. Admittance into the leadership program is based on merit. Parents and teachers select a panel of community elders to serve as judges. Students are asked to write an essay stating why they want to be in the program. After reviewing the essays and interviewing students, the judges select six students.

The student leaders have activities throughout the year. These include activities and workshops to help them be better student leaders and prepare them for future roles as community leaders. During the summer program these six students assist classroom teachers and the program Director in the mornings, in addition they participate in leadership courses specially designed for them in the mornings and leadership workshops in the afternoons.

Students are often proud to get their black Mali Yetu shirts, as black is the color worn by the leaders, setting them apart from the other students in the program.
